Los inhibidores de SGLT2 son fármacos para la diabetes que además protegen el corazón y los riñones. Esa protección, no el pequeño efecto sobre el azúcar en sangre, es la razón por la que la clase se prescribe ahora ampliamente. Bloquean un transportador del riñón llamado SGLT2, de modo que entre 50 y 80 gramos de glucosa al día salen en la orina. El beneficio grande y repetido es la protección cardíaca y renal. En toda la clase, los dos resultados más constantes son mantener a los pacientes con insuficiencia cardíaca fuera del hospital y frenar la enfermedad renal crónica.

Varios de estos se sostienen incluso en personas sin diabetes. Su efecto sobre la muerte cardiovascular fue menos consistente entre ensayos. El interés en la longevidad es aparte y mucho más endeble, y se basa en un único resultado en animales sin ningún ensayo en humanos completado. También conllevan contrapartidas: cetoacidosis que puede ocurrir con un azúcar en sangre casi normal, infecciones genitales por hongos, depleción de volumen y una infección perineal rara y grave. What It Is

SGLT2 inhibitors are oral diabetes drugs that block one kidney transporter, so glucose leaves in the urine. SGLT2 stands for sodium-glucose cotransporter 2, a protein in the proximal tubule of the kidney.

Three SGLT2 inhibitors carry most of the evidence: empagliflozin, dapagliflozin and canagliflozin, sold as Jardiance, Farxiga and Invokana. Their generic names all end in -gliflozin. They were approved to lower blood sugar, and large outcome trials changed that standing. Heart and kidney specialists now prescribe them mainly for organ protection.

What It Does

The result that changed the class came from EMPA-REG OUTCOME. The trial set out only to show that empagliflozin did not harm the heart. Instead, in people with type 2 diabetes and established heart disease, it cut death from cardiovascular causes by 38% and death from any cause by 32%. That cut in cardiovascular death held up when the separate class trials were pooled, but its size varied from one to the next. Unlike the heart-failure and kidney results, it is not a uniform property of the class.

Two benefits then repeat across the class in separate randomized trials: fewer hospital admissions for heart failure, and a slower loss of function in chronic kidney disease. DAPA-HF, DAPA-CKD and CREDENCE are the trials that pinned them down.

The pivotal trials were paid for by the companies that sell the drugs. Boehringer Ingelheim and Eli Lilly funded EMPA-REG OUTCOME; AstraZeneca funded DAPA-HF and DAPA-CKD; Janssen funded CREDENCE and CANVAS. That funding does not overturn the findings, because the same benefits repeat across separate drugs, separate companies and independent analyses. Manufacturer-funded trials also tend to report effects at the favorable edge.

A separate and far thinner line of evidence links the class to the biology of aging, and it rests on a single animal result.

Heart And Vascular

La empagliflozina redujo la muerte cardiovascular en un 38 % y la muerte por cualquier causa en un 32 % (EMPA-REG)Strong
In plain terms

En personas con diabetes tipo 2 que ya tenían enfermedad cardíaca, la empagliflozina redujo la tasa de muerte por causas cardíacas en casi dos quintos y redujo las hospitalizaciones por insuficiencia cardíaca en aproximadamente un tercio.

In detail

En EMPA-REG OUTCOME, la empagliflozina redujo la muerte cardiovascular en un 38 % (HR 0.62), la muerte por cualquier causa en un 32 % (HR 0.68) y la hospitalización por insuficiencia cardíaca en un 35 % (HR 0.65) a lo largo de una mediana de 3.1 años en adultos con diabetes tipo 2 y enfermedad cardiovascular establecida. Measured in: 7,020 adults with type 2 diabetes and established cardiovascular disease, mean age 63, about 71% men, median follow-up 3.1 years.. El ensayo incluyó a personas que ya tenían enfermedad cardiovascular, por lo que muestra beneficio en ese grupo de mayor riesgo, no en la población general, y los participantes eran aproximadamente un 71 % hombres.

Who this may not transfer to:Trial population was people with type 2 diabetes and established heart disease, about 71% men, so the benefit is shown in that higher-risk group.

La dapagliflozina redujo el empeoramiento de la insuficiencia cardíaca o la muerte cardiovascular en un 26 %, con o sin diabetes (DAPA-HF)Strong
In plain terms

En personas con un corazón debilitado, la dapagliflozina redujo la tasa de empeoramiento de la insuficiencia cardíaca o de muerte por causas cardíacas en aproximadamente un cuarto, y funcionó igual de bien en quienes no tenían diabetes.

In detail

En DAPA-HF, la dapagliflozina redujo el compuesto principal de empeoramiento de la insuficiencia cardíaca o muerte cardiovascular en un 26 % (HR 0.74) a lo largo de una mediana de 18.2 meses en personas con insuficiencia cardíaca y fracción de eyección reducida, y el beneficio fue consistente tuvieran o no diabetes tipo 2. Measured in: 4,744 adults with heart failure and reduced ejection fraction, about 42% with type 2 diabetes, about 77% men, median follow-up 18.2 months.. El ensayo estudió específicamente la insuficiencia cardíaca con fracción de eyección reducida, y los participantes eran aproximadamente un 77 % hombres, por lo que el equilibrio por sexo está sesgado.

Who this may not transfer to:Heart failure with reduced ejection fraction, about 77% men; the benefit held with and without diabetes.

Toda la clase reduce los infartos, la hospitalización por insuficiencia cardíaca y el deterioro renal (ensayos combinados)Strong
In plain terms

Al combinar los grandes ensayos, toda la clase reduce de forma fiable los infartos y los accidentes cerebrovasculares, las hospitalizaciones por insuficiencia cardíaca y el deterioro renal, por lo que se trata de una propiedad de la clase y no de un único fármaco.

In detail

Un metaanálisis de seis grandes ensayos de resultados con inhibidores de SGLT2 en diabetes tipo 2 (46,969 pacientes) encontró que la clase reducía los eventos cardiovasculares adversos mayores, la hospitalización por insuficiencia cardíaca y la progresión de la enfermedad renal, siendo los beneficios sobre la insuficiencia cardíaca y el riñón los más consistentes entre los fármacos; la reducción de la muerte cardiovascular fue significativa en general, pero varió entre los ensayos. Measured in: Pooled participants from large cardiovascular and renal outcome trials of SGLT2 inhibitors in type 2 diabetes.. Los ensayos combinados incluyeron a personas con diabetes tipo 2 con riesgo cardiovascular o renal elevado, por lo que el efecto de clase está establecido en esa población, no en poblaciones generales de bajo riesgo o no diabéticas.

Who this may not transfer to:Pooled from diabetes outcome trials at elevated cardiovascular or kidney risk; not tested in low-risk or non-diabetic general populations.

Kidney Disease

La dapagliflozina redujo la progresión de la enfermedad renal y la muerte relacionada en un 39 % (DAPA-CKD)Strong
In plain terms

En personas con enfermedad renal crónica, la dapagliflozina ralentizó la pérdida de función renal y redujo el riesgo de insuficiencia renal en aproximadamente dos quintos, y también ayudó a quienes no tenían diabetes.

In detail

En DAPA-CKD, la dapagliflozina redujo el compuesto principal de una caída sostenida de la función renal, la enfermedad renal terminal, o la muerte renal o cardiovascular en un 39 % (HR 0.61) en personas con enfermedad renal crónica, con beneficio tuvieran o no diabetes tipo 2. Measured in: 4,304 adults with chronic kidney disease, about 67% with type 2 diabetes, about 67% men, trial stopped early for benefit.. El ensayo se detuvo antes de tiempo por beneficio claro, lo que puede sobreestimar modestamente el tamaño del efecto, y los participantes eran aproximadamente un 67 % hombres.

Who this may not transfer to:Chronic kidney disease, about 67% men; the benefit held with and without diabetes.

La canagliflozina redujo un 30 % la insuficiencia renal y la muerte relacionada en la nefropatía diabética (CREDENCE)Strong
In plain terms

En personas con diabetes cuyos riñones ya perdían proteínas, la canagliflozina redujo el riesgo de insuficiencia renal y muerte relacionada en aproximadamente un tercio.

In detail

En CREDENCE, la canagliflozina redujo el criterio de valoración compuesto primario de enfermedad renal terminal, duplicación de la creatinina sérica o muerte renal o cardiovascular en un 30 % (HR 0.70) en personas con diabetes tipo 2 y enfermedad renal crónica albuminúrica. Measured in: 4,401 adults with type 2 diabetes and albuminuric chronic kidney disease, about 66% men, trial stopped early for benefit.. Este ensayo se realizó en personas con diabetes y daño renal preexistente, por lo que establece un beneficio en esa población, y se detuvo antes de lo previsto por eficacia.

Who this may not transfer to:People with type 2 diabetes and albuminuric kidney disease, about 66% men.

How it works

Bloquear la SGLT2 en el riñón vierte de 50 a 80 gramos de glucosa al día en la orinaModerate · mixed
In plain terms

Estos fármacos impiden que el riñón recupere la glucosa, de modo que en lugar de volver a la sangre, sale en la orina, lo que reduce el azúcar en sangre sin necesitar más insulina.

In detail

Los inhibidores de la SGLT2 bloquean el cotransportador de sodio-glucosa 2 en el túbulo proximal del riñón, que normalmente reabsorbe aproximadamente el 90 % de la glucosa filtrada. Bloquearlo hace que se excreten aproximadamente de 50 a 80 gramos de glucosa al día en la orina, reduciendo el azúcar en sangre independientemente de la insulina, con una diuresis osmótica leve y pequeñas reducciones en el peso y la presión arterial. La reducción del azúcar en sangre es modesta y no explica la magnitud de los beneficios cardíacos y renales, que se cree que provienen de la reducción de la sobrecarga de líquidos, la disminución de la presión en el filtro renal, y un cambio hacia el metabolismo de cetonas.

Who this may not transfer to:Mechanism of the drug class; applies to anyone taking one.

Blood Sugar

La empagliflozina redujo la HbA1c solo en aproximadamente 0.3 a 0.5 puntos, un efecto glucémico modestoModerate
In plain terms

La caída del azúcar en sangre a largo plazo que producen estos fármacos es pequeña, menor de lo que aporta la metformina o un fármaco GLP-1, y no explica las ganancias cardíacas y renales.

In detail

En EMPA-REG OUTCOME, la empagliflozina redujo la HbA1c en aproximadamente 0.3 a 0.5 puntos porcentuales más que el placebo a lo largo del ensayo, junto con pequeñas reducciones en el peso corporal y la presión arterial, un efecto glucémico modesto en comparación con la magnitud del beneficio cardiovascular. Measured in: 7,020 adults with type 2 diabetes and established cardiovascular disease, mean age 63, about 71% men.. Esta es la diferencia de HbA1c entre grupos en un ensayo de resultados cardiovasculares donde se ajustó el tratamiento de base para la diabetes, por lo que refleja el modesto efecto glucémico adicional, no una comparación cara a cara de reducción de la glucosa.

Who this may not transfer to:Add-on glucose effect measured in a diabetes cardiovascular trial, about 71% men.

Longevity And Mortality

La canagliflozina prolongó la esperanza de vida media de los ratones machos en aproximadamente un 14 %, sin efecto en las hembrasPreliminary
In plain terms

En un estudio animal riguroso, una dieta con canagliflozina permitió que los ratones machos vivieran en promedio un 14 % más, mientras que las ratonas hembras no obtuvieron ningún beneficio.

In detail

En el Interventions Testing Program, un estudio riguroso multicéntrico en ratones genéticamente heterogéneos, la canagliflozina prolongó la esperanza de vida media en machos en aproximadamente un 14 %, pero no tuvo un efecto significativo en la esperanza de vida de las hembras. Se trata de un resultado en roedores y el beneficio apareció solo en machos, por lo que no establece ningún efecto sobre la esperanza de vida humana y no se traslada a las hembras ni siquiera a nivel animal.

Who this may not transfer to:Rodent result in male mice only; it does not transfer to humans, or to females even at the animal level.

Ningún ensayo en humanos completado muestra que estos fármacos prolonguen la esperanza de vida sanaPreliminary · mixed
In plain terms

No existe ningún ensayo en humanos que muestre que estos fármacos ayuden a las personas sanas a vivir más tiempo; los beneficios probados en humanos se refieren a personas que ya padecen una enfermedad cardíaca, renal o de la glucemia.

In detail

Ningún ensayo aleatorizado completado evalúa un inhibidor de SGLT2 para prolongar la esperanza de vida sana o el período de vida saludable en personas. La evidencia en humanos establece reducciones en los resultados de enfermedad cardiovascular y renal en personas que ya padecen esas afecciones, no una prolongación de la esperanza de vida en adultos sanos. El interés en la longevidad se basa en un único resultado de esperanza de vida animal en ratones machos y en el mecanismo, sin datos de resultados en humanos para un uso orientado al envejecimiento saludable.

Who this may not transfer to:No human outcome data for a healthy-aging use; the proven human benefits are in people who already have heart, kidney or blood sugar disease.

How It Works

Anatomy

1What SGLT2 does, and what blocking it means

SGLT2 sits in the proximal tubule of the kidney and normally reclaims filtered glucose back into the blood. These drugs block it, so that glucose passes into the urine. Beyond lowering blood sugar, the loss pulls a little water and sodium out too. That produces small drops in weight and blood pressure.

2Why the heart and kidney benefits are larger than the glucose effect

The glucose effect is modest, so it does not explain the heart and kidney results. Three ideas lead. Mild fluid loss eases the load the heart must pump against. Lower pressure inside the kidney filter protects it over time. A shift toward burning ketones may give the heart a more efficient fuel. Which matters most is still being worked out, though the outcome data are large and consistent.

3The longevity question

The Interventions Testing Program, a rigorous multi-site animal aging study, found canagliflozin extended median lifespan in male mice by about 14% and did nothing measurable in females. The proposed reasons include the daily loss of glucose calories acting as a mild caloric restriction, and a metabolic switch toward ketones. No completed human trial tests any of these drugs for healthy aging, so this remains a hypothesis grounded in one animal result.

The kidney filters roughly 180 grams of glucose a day and, in a healthy person, reabsorbs nearly all of it. About 90% of that reabsorption runs through SGLT2, so blocking it lets 50 to 80 grams a day leave in the urine. That lowers blood sugar without pushing the pancreas to release more insulin. The Chinese Medicine View

SGLT2 inhibitors are products of modern chemistry, developed over roughly the past 20 years. No classical Chinese text lists one, no channel, no temperature, no flavor, and no traditional formula that contains it.

Classical Chinese medicine does describe a pattern that maps loosely onto diabetes: Xiao Ke, the wasting-and-thirsting disorder. It reads the heavy urination and constant thirst of that pattern as Yin depletion with Heat, a state the tradition works to resolve.

From that starting point the tradition would raise a caution. These drugs deliberately increase the loss of a refined substance, glucose, through the urine, and pull body fluid out along with it. A tradition built around preserving fluids and Yin would see deliberately causing that loss, in someone already dry and thirsty, as the wrong move. The volume-depletion and dehydration risk on the label lines up with that concern.

The tradition would not read a deliberate loss of glucose as strengthening anything. It treats these drugs as acting on the downstream picture: high blood sugar, heart strain, kidney decline. Its own aim, a body that transforms and holds its own fluids, is a different task the drug does not address. The case for the drugs rests on their own trials. For heart and kidney disease, those trials are extensive. Nothing here suggests any herb or formula reproduces what they do.

Las infecciones genitales por hongos aumentan tanto en hombres como en mujeres, con mayor frecuencia al principio

En el programa CANVAS, la canagliflozina aumentó las infecciones micóticas genitales tanto en mujeres como en hombres en comparación con placebo, un efecto constante de verter glucosa en la orina y observado en toda la clase de fármacos. Las tasas provienen de una población con diabetes, y las infecciones genitales fueron frecuentes pero, en general, tratables, no graves.Neal et al., canagliflozin and cardiovascular and renal events in type 2 diabetes (CANVAS Program)

La cetoacidosis puede aparecer mientras la glucemia se registra cercana a lo normal, lo que facilita que pase desapercibida

Una serie de casos describió cetoacidosis diabética durante el tratamiento con inhibidores de SGLT2 mientras la glucemia se registraba cercana a lo normal, no marcadamente elevada, la llamada cetoacidosis euglucémica, precipitada por cirugía, enfermedad aguda, deshidratación, reducción de insulina e ingesta baja en carbohidratos. Se trata de una pequeña serie de casos, no de una tasa procedente de un ensayo controlado, por lo que establece que el evento ocurre y sus desencadenantes, no una incidencia precisa.Peters et al., euglycemic diabetic ketoacidosis: a potential complication of treatment with SGLT2 inhibition

La canagliflozina duplicó aproximadamente la amputación de miembros inferiores, 6.3 frente a 3.4 por 1000 pacientes-año (CANVAS)

En el programa CANVAS, la canagliflozina se asoció con aproximadamente el doble de tasa de amputación de miembros inferiores en comparación con placebo (6.3 frente a 3.4 por 1000 pacientes-año; HR 1.97), principalmente a nivel del dedo o el metatarso. Un ensayo renal posterior con canagliflozina no reprodujo la misma magnitud de la señal de amputación, por lo que el riesgo no está completamente establecido, y se estudió en una población con diabetes de alto riesgo.Neal et al., canagliflozin and cardiovascular and renal events in type 2 diabetes (CANVAS Program)

Fournier gangrene, a perineal infection: 55 postmarketing cases across the class

Una revisión de notificaciones poscomercialización identificó 55 casos de gangrena de Fournier, una infección necrosante del perineo, en personas que tomaban inhibidores de SGLT2 durante aproximadamente seis años, un evento raro pero grave observado en toda la clase de fármacos. These are spontaneous postmarketing reports, which cannot establish an incidence rate or prove the drug caused each case, but the signal was consistent enough to prompt a class warning.Bersoff-Matcha et al., Fournier gangrene associated with SGLT2 inhibitors: a review of spontaneous postmarketing cases

Ketoacidosis at near-normal blood sugar

These drugs can cause diabetic ketoacidosis, a dangerous buildup of acid in the blood. It can happen while blood sugar reads close to normal. The risk rises around surgery, serious illness, dehydration, heavy alcohol use, and very low-carbohydrate eating. The standard guidance is to pause the drug during those situations, a plan a prescriber sets in advance.

Genital yeast and urinary infections

Because the drugs put sugar into the urine, they raise the rate of genital yeast infections in men and women, most often early in treatment. They can also contribute to urinary tract infections. These are usually treatable, and common enough to expect and plan for before starting.

Volume depletion and low blood pressure

The mild diuretic effect can tip into dehydration and low blood pressure, especially in older adults, in people already on other diuretics, and during illness with poor fluid intake. Staying well hydrated and reviewing other blood-pressure and fluid medicines with a prescriber is part of using these drugs safely.

Fournier gangrene, rare but serious

A rare but severe infection of the tissue around the genitals and perineum, called Fournier gangrene, has been reported across this drug class in postmarketing surveillance. It needs emergency care.

The amputation signal with canagliflozin

In the CANVAS trial, canagliflozin was linked to about twice the rate of lower-limb amputation, mostly of toes and the mid-foot. Later trials of the same drug did not show an effect that large, so the picture is not settled. It is still a specific reason to raise foot care and any existing foot problems with a prescriber.

When to See Someone

Most people who take these drugs for the right reason do well. Two problems are emergencies because they can look milder than they are. If either fits, get seen without waiting.

  • Nausea, vomiting, abdominal pain, deep or rapid breathing, unusual drowsiness or confusion, even when a home glucose reading looks normal. This can be diabetic ketoacidosis. The normal-looking blood sugar is what makes it easy to miss, so get urgent assessment.(seek urgent care)
  • Severe pain, swelling, redness or tenderness of the genitals or the perineum, especially with fever or feeling very unwell. This can be Fournier gangrene, a fast-spreading infection. Get emergency care.(seek urgent care)

These drugs have a strong record in heart and kidney disease. Both are treatable when caught early and dangerous when missed. Any change to a prescribed medicine goes through your prescriber.

Common Questions

What do SGLT2 inhibitors actually do?

They block the kidney's reabsorption of glucose, so it leaves in the urine. Normally the kidney reclaims almost all the glucose it filters through the SGLT2 transporter. These drugs block that transporter, so 50 to 80 grams of glucose leave in the urine each day. That lowers blood sugar and produces small drops in weight and blood pressure.

The larger reason they are prescribed is protection of the heart and kidneys, beyond what the blood-sugar change alone would predict.

Do they help people who do not have diabetes?

Yes, for two conditions. In DAPA-HF, dapagliflozin cut worsening heart failure or cardiovascular death in people with a weak heart. In DAPA-CKD, it slowed chronic kidney disease. In both trials the benefit held whether or not the person had diabetes. That is why cardiologists and kidney specialists prescribe them beyond diabetes care. The benefit is established in people who already have heart or kidney disease, not in an otherwise healthy person.

Do SGLT2 inhibitors extend lifespan?

In people, that is not known. The evidence is one animal result: in the Interventions Testing Program, the drug raised median survival in male mice by roughly 14%, with no measurable effect in females. The proposed reasons are the daily loss of glucose calories and a shift toward burning ketones. No completed human trial tests any of these drugs for slowing aging. The established human benefit is protection of the heart and kidney in people who already have disease.

What are the main risks?

Ketoacidosis is the one that can begin while blood sugar reads near normal, so the drugs are paused around illness and surgery. Genital yeast infections are common early, from the sugar in the urine. The mild diuretic effect can also cause volume depletion and low blood pressure, most of all in older adults on other diuretics. Rarer and serious is Fournier gangrene, a fast-spreading infection in the genital and perineal tissue. Canagliflozin also carried an amputation signal in the CANVAS trial.
